Lot 1040

Henry Hindley of York - 18th century 8-day oak cased longcase clock c1765, with a flat topped pediment, wide cornice and blind frieze beneath, square hood door with attached pillars and brass capitals, rectangular trunk with a conforming long flat topped door, corresponding plinth with a decorative applied base and feet, brass dial with a silvered chapter ring, seconds dial and square date aperture, Roman numerals, five minute Arabic's and minute band, cast spandrels and matted dial centre, twin train rack striking movement with baluster pillars and an unusual striking hammer arrangement designed to operate a separate striking mechanism and bell housed in another room/location. Bell mechanism present. With weights and pendulum.

8 day mahogany longcase clock c1790 - with a swans neck box top and brass finial above a break arch pediment and hood door, free standing pilaster with Corinthian capitals, trunk with a wavy topped door on a rectangular plinth with an applied decorative skirting, brass dial with "Ryding Hull" engraved on a boss in the arch, formerly silvered chapter ring with roman numerals and minute track, seconds dial and matching brass hands, dial pinned via a false plate to a rack striking movement, striking the hours on a bell. With weights and pendulum.

Thomas Henderson of Hull - 18th century oak cased 8-day regulator c 1760, with a flat topped pediment and break arch hood door beneath, with free standing turned pilasters and brass cast capitals, long trunk door with a break arch top and contrasting star inlay, on a short plinth with applied decorative base, break arch dial with cast spandrels, silvered chapter ring and makers nameplate to the break arch, Roman numerals, five minute Arabic's, minute track and matching steel hands, single train movement with a deadbeat escapement and maintaining power. With weight and pendulum.

Holliwell & Son of Derby - mid-19th century oak and mahogany 8-day longcase clock, with a swans neck pediment and recessed break arch hood door, plain turned pilasters with brass capitals, trunk with quarter columns to the corners and a wavy topped trunk door, with a square plinth on bracket feet, painted break-arch dial with Roman numerals, minute track, five minute Arabic's and calendar aperture, floral spandrels and a painted oval to the arch, dial pinned via a false plate to a rack striking movement, striking the hours on a bell. With weights and pendulum.

William Coulton of York - 18th century 30-hour ebonised longcase clock, with a flat pediment, broad cornice and plain frieze beneath,, square hood door with attached pillars, long break arch trunk door and rectangular plinth, matted dial centre with curved date aperture and cast spandrels, chapter ring with Roman numerals, five minute Arabic's, minute and inner quarter hour tracks, count wheel striking movement striking the hours on a bell. With pendulum and weight.

Stephenson of Penrith - 18th century 30hr oak longcase clock c 1760, with a flat top pediment , broad cornice and blind fret beneath, square hood door and detached pilasters with brass capitals, long trunk with a wavy top door on a rectangular plinth with an attached moulding to the base, Square brass dial with spandrels, chapter ring with Roman numerals and minute track, plain dial centre engraved with makers name and a square date aperture, dial pinned to a rack striking movement, striking the hours on a bell. With pendulum and weight.
